Sunway wins award for Singapore project


In a joint statement, Sunway and Hoi Hup said the Sophia Hills was the largest development in Singapore’s District 9 comprising 493 units of low-rise condominium sitting atop the undulating ground of Mount Sophia.

PETALING JAYA: Sunway Bhd’s property arm Sunway Development Pte Ltd has bagged the World Gold Winner in the Residential (Mid Rise) category at the FIABCI World Prix d’Excellence Awards 2020 for its Sophia Hills project in Singapore.

The project was jointly developed with Singapore-based property developer Hoi Hup Realty Pte Ltd.
